What is an IR Blaster?
Before we dive into the detection methods, let’s first understand what an IR blaster is and how it works. An IR blaster is a small LED that sends infrared signals to control devices that respond to IR commands. This technology is commonly used in remote controls, allowing users to change channels, adjust volume, and perform other functions on devices such as TVs, DVD players, and air conditioners.
IR blasters can be found in various devices, including smartphones, tablets, and laptops. They’re usually located on the top or side of the device and appear as a small, dark plastic window or a translucent LED. When you press a button on your remote control, the IR blaster on your device sends a corresponding IR signal to the target device, which then responds accordingly.

Troubleshooting Common Issues
If you’ve determined that your device has an IR blaster, but it’s not working as expected, here are some common issues you might encounter and their solutions:
Issue 1: IR Blaster Not Emitting Signals
- Solution: Check if the IR blaster is enabled in your device’s settings. Some devices may have an option to disable the IR blaster to conserve battery life.
- Solution: Ensure that the IR blaster is not obstructed by any objects or debris.
Issue 2: IR Signals Not Being Received
- Solution: Check the distance between your device and the target device. IR signals may not travel far, so try moving your device closer to the target device.
- Solution: Ensure that the target device is set to receive IR signals. Some devices may have an option to disable IR control or require a specific code to enable IR reception.

What Devices Typically Have an IR Blaster?
Devices that typically have an IR blaster include smartphones, tablets, and some smart TVs. In the past, many flagship smartphones from manufacturers such as Samsung, LG, and HTC came with an IR blaster. However, in recent years, this feature has become less common.
Some devices that may not have an IR blaster by default can still be used with an external IR blaster device. These devices can be connected to the device via Bluetooth or Wi-Fi and can transmit IR signals to control other devices.

What are the Limitations of IR Control?
One of the main limitations of IR control is that it requires line of sight between the device transmitting the signal and the device being controlled. This means that the devices must be in the same room and have a clear view of each other.
Another limitation of IR control is that it can be prone to interference from other devices or sources of light. This can cause the signal to be disrupted or lost, making it unreliable. Additionally, IR control is typically limited to a short range, usually up to 30 feet.
